Secretary of Health Robert F. Kennedy Jr. is one of the most controversial figures in the Trump administration. For years he’s generated anger and criticism for his years of vaccine skepticism, not to mention his radical views about autism, which he’s linked to pregnant women taking Tylenol.
On Friday, RFK Jr. held a press conference in Rochester, Minnesota, where he announced a new federal partnership dedicated to enhancing safety for autistic individuals who go missing. During the event, he praised local law enforcement for having one of the best response systems for finding missing people with autism, but nature itself interrupted him. Well, not quite, but almost.
In a clip which went viral on social media, RFK Jr. said, “Drowning is the leading cause of death associated with wandering…children with autism are 100 times more likely to drown than neurotypical children. We have a responsibility to do better. When an autistic…” His speech then got cut short by a phone alert, and the ringtone was ducks quacking. As he took out his phone, he apologized to the audience, eliciting laughter.

RFK Jr. comments about Tylenol and autism
Last September, according to Chemical and Engineering News, RFK Jr. made debatable comments linking Tylenol consumption to autism during a press conference. He stated that the US Food and Drug Administration plans to update the safety label on acetaminophen to indicate that taking the medication during pregnancy may raise the risk of neurological conditions like ADHD and autism in children.
His exact words were, “The FDA is responding to clinical and laboratory studies that suggest a potential association between acetaminophen used during pregnancy and adverse neurodevelopmental outcomes, including later diagnosis for ADHD and autism.” Trump, who was also present during the event, seemed to agree with him and advised against taking acetaminophen during pregnancy.
